Kurzfassung
A UK food manufacturer based in the South-East of England is interested in research partners, preferably a research institute to develop methodology and assess the degradation of a modified chewing gum in real-life and/or simulated conditions. The company have their own methodology and assessments that they are willig to share but the aim would be for the partner to develop their own independent tests and results. The modified chewing gum is ready for testing as soon as the agreement is made
Details
A large multinational company based in the South East of England is interested in seeking a collaborative research partner to develop an independent methodology to assess the rate and extent of degradation of a modified chewing gum product in the environment and to carry out tests on trial formulations. The testing would need to be in conditions as close to a true environment as possible, preferably in both simulated and real conditions. Necessary conditions for the study will need to include exposure of the gum base to a variety of seasonal weather conditions, particularly combinations of rain and sunlight. The ideal study would also include a footfall element. The project would be fully funded by the company for a period of upto one year with the expectation that the results would be published in an appropriate peer reviewed journal. The collaboration would include sharing background knowledge and in-house methodology.
Technical Specifications / Specific technical requirements:
The company are interested in the collaborative areas of research, testing and technical co-operation. The company would be interested in a group that have the ability to conduct product testing in environmental and/or a simulation of environmental conditions perhaps to include footfall simulation and/or true life footfall.
